Description: when setting axis maximum (or other values), in a XY chart, value
is limited to 100
Steps to reproduce:
1. Create an XY chart like in attached document, and edit it
2. Format > Axis > X Axis, Scale tab
3. Uncheck Automatic for maximum
Actual behavior
Value is limited to 100 max
Expected behavior
Value should be free
